When it comes to critical care, having access to the best Intensive Care Units (ICUs) can make the difference between life and death. Some hospitals around the world stand out for their advanced ICU technologies, highly trained specialists, and exceptional patient outcomes. Here’s a look at some of the leading hospitals known for their state-of-the-art ICUs.
1. Cleveland Clinic (USA)
📍 Cleveland, Ohio
Why It’s Leading:
- AI-Powered Monitoring:Â Uses predictive analytics to detect patient deterioration early.
- Specialized ICUs:Â Separate units for cardiac, neurological, and surgical critical care.
- Tele-ICU Services:Â Remote monitoring by intensivists 24/7.
2. Johns Hopkins Hospital (USA)
📍 Baltimore, Maryland
Why It’s Leading:
- ECMO & Advanced Ventilation:Â Cutting-edge respiratory support for severe cases.
- Sepsis & Shock Treatment:Â Pioneering research in critical care medicine.
- Multidisciplinary Teams:Â Experts from various fields collaborate on complex cases.
